Abstract

Enhancement factor κ0, which characterizes NMR and EPR frequency shifts for Cs - 129Xe, is measured for the first time. The enhancement factor κ0 was measured to be (702±41) at 80 °C and (653±20) at 90 °C, using the NMR frequency shift, detected by atomic magnetometer at a low magnetic field of 100 nT. This result is useful for predicting the EPR frequency shifts for Cs and the NMR frequency shifts for 129Xe in spin-exchange cells.
